理解服务器端渲染(SSR)与客户端渲染(CSR):网站如何向您展示内容

理解服务器端渲染(SSR)与客户端渲染(CSR):网站如何向您展示内容

💡 原文英文,约800词,阅读约需3分钟。
📝

内容提要

网站页面呈现主要有两种方式:服务器端渲染(SSR)和客户端渲染(CSR)。SSR提供快速加载的完整页面,适合SEO;CSR则需用户加载和构建页面,初次加载较慢,但交互体验更佳。两者各有优缺点,适用于不同类型的网站。

🎯

关键要点

  • 网站页面呈现主要有两种方式:服务器端渲染(SSR)和客户端渲染(CSR)。
  • SSR提供快速加载的完整页面,适合SEO,用户无需额外操作即可看到完整内容。
  • CSR需要用户加载和构建页面,初次加载较慢,但交互体验更佳,适合互动性强的网站。
  • SSR的工作流程包括请求页面、服务器准备页面和用户接收页面。
  • CSR的工作流程包括请求页面、服务器发送页面结构和JavaScript、浏览器构建页面。
  • SSR适合内容丰富的网站,如新闻网站;CSR适合社交媒体和互动应用。
  • 了解SSR和CSR有助于理解网站加载速度和用户体验的差异。

延伸问答

什么是服务器端渲染(SSR)?

服务器端渲染(SSR)是指服务器在用户请求页面时,提前准备好完整的网页并发送给用户,用户可以立即看到所有内容。

客户端渲染(CSR)与服务器端渲染(SSR)有什么区别?

CSR需要用户的浏览器加载和构建页面,初次加载较慢,而SSR则提供快速加载的完整页面,适合SEO。

SSR适合什么类型的网站?

SSR适合内容丰富的网站,如新闻网站,因为它能快速加载完整页面并对搜索引擎友好。

CSR的优点是什么?

CSR提供更好的交互体验,适合社交媒体和互动应用,用户在页面加载后可以更快地导航。

SSR的工作流程是怎样的?

SSR的工作流程包括用户请求页面、服务器准备完整页面并发送给用户,用户立即看到所有内容。

为什么SSR对搜索引擎友好?

因为SSR提供完整的页面内容,搜索引擎可以轻松读取和索引这些内容,从而提高网站的可见性。

➡️

继续阅读